A Menu for All Eyes, Ensuring Visual Accessibility
Food should be enjoyed by everyone, and that starts with the menu. At Rocklands, we know that reading a menu can be a challenge for guests with visual impairments, so we’ve taken steps to open up our menu to all.
Braille and Large Print Menus
We’re committed to serving our blind and low-vision guests with dignity. At all of our locations, we offer menus in Braille and large print, allowing guests to order with confidence and independence. If you need a Braille or large print menu, just ask a member of our staff, we’re happy to help. If your location doesn’t have one on hand, let us know; we’re always looking for ways to improve, and expanding these services is a priority for us.

Comfort and Care in Our Locations Beyond the Menu
Accessibility shouldn’t end at the menu. We’ve built our spaces so you can navigate them with ease, whether you’re rolling in with a stroller, using a wheelchair, or just need a little extra room.
Physical Accessibility
All Rocklands locations feature wheelchair ramps, accessible restrooms, and seating designed to accommodate everyone. Our doorways are at least 32 inches wide, and we have accessible tables and service counters. Designated parking spots are available, and we’re always happy to help if you need assistance getting from your car to your seat.
Sensory Considerations
For guests with sensory sensitivities—whether you are on the spectrum, have anxiety, or just prefer a quieter setting, just give us a call. We can recommend off-peak dining times or quieter seating areas so you can enjoy your meal in comfort.
